This is the largest and best preserved of several mysterious underground tunnels that are associated with the numerous Iron Age settlements of this area of Cornwall. The word ‘fogous’ is derived from the Cornish language, meaning ‘cave’, and although a great many have been discovered in the area, no one is quite sure of the purpose of the tunnels. Popular guesses are refuges, storage chambers or ritual shrines.
